Tucked away in a tranquil bay on the South of Grenada, True Blue Bay Boutique Resort offers a truly Caribbean, climate smart holiday. 4 pools, a yoga studio, spa and a boutique to take care of your relaxation needs and watersports, Padi certified dive shop and marina to take care of your adventure needs. The resort features many activities which are FREE to all our guest, such as a full buffet breakfast, yoga classes, cooking and rum tasting classes, Grand Anse Beach shuttles, non-motorized water-sports and a kids club. All of our uniquely decorated rooms keep comfort in mind with pillow top mattresses, spacious bathrooms, kitchenettes and private balconies. Every room offers a view whether bay view, garden view or pool view. The Resorts Restaurant, Dodgy Dock is popular with tourist and locals alike, serving Caribbean inspired dishes with a Mexican twist. Dodgy Dock is home to the famous Wednesday Night Street Food with live music and local dishes from around the island.

Our family of six stayed in two rooms (one Cocoa Pod and one Villa) for five nights over Christmas. The hotel decorated pretty extensively for the holiday, which we appreciated. The hotel staff is delightful, greeting you with a smile every time you pass them on the grounds. On the nights we were in the room for turndown service, the woman who came by was very friendly.

The rooms are comfortable and clean, but if your group can fit I recommend the Cocoa Pods. We stayed in the Villa to have the full kitchen and gathering area, but they are in serious need of refurbishment. Our Villa was large, comfortable, and clean, but there were lots of little things that didn't work or needed work (for example, the shower head in our kids' bathroom was so corroded hardly any water came out, the wood around the tub in the master bath was rotting, the canopy on the master bed was falling down). The Cocoa Pods are a lot newer and nicer. We also had issues in the Villa with no hot water and sometimes no water at all.

The property has several really nice pools, we tended to stay in the one outside the Villas, which had a negative edge into the bay. Very pretty.

The onsite dive shop was super-convenient and top notch. See separate review.

We rented a car for our stay and thought the location of the resort was perfect. We were ten minutes from the airport, about ten minutes from Grand Anse, and 15 minutes from Fort George. The island can be a bit difficult to navigate, there is a remarkable lack of signage, but once you figure it out it's easy to get from the resort to other sights. There is plenty of parking at the resort, we were able to park right outside our Villa. The resort is pretty quiet in the evenings, which we appreciated.

My wife and I have been fortunate to travel extensively for nearly sixty years, from basic village rooms (very basic) to top end hotels (very 5 star, very expensive) but very, very occasionally up pops a hotel that just has something a little bit magical about it.
The True Blue has this in spades, lovely grounds, lovely views and the friendliest staff on the planet. It is true that service is very slow on some occasions (just relax and go with the flow) and there are clearly some supply problems across the island, which we also experienced on our BA flight and at our Gatwick hotel so it is international and I think we will have to live with it for some considerble time to come.
We had a waterfront suite with bedroom and bathroom upstairs and living room and mini kitchen downstairs, both had large furnished balconies with views over the marina and bay. It was showing signs of wear in places and the open sided stairs would probably give a UK health and safety officer heart palpitations but well worth the additional cost for the feeling of space and the views. We would also recommend the 'All Inclusive' option. We celebated our 56th wedding anniversary during our stay and returned to our room to find the bed decorated with petals and a bottle of bubbly to enjoy.
There are three special nights each week - Mexican, BBQ and Street Food, all with live music. The 'Street Food' night has numerous dishes to try from the various vendors and is very busy and great fun, it is included on the 'All Inclusive' plan. Ask reception to reserve a table for you so that you are guarantied somewhere to sit.
The infinity edged pool also has a bar which opens 11.00 (ish) to 19.00 (ish) It is well stocked and Joy can mix you up some pretty good cocktails from alcohol free right up to WOW !!!
If you like to read on holiday there is a well stocked library in the reception area.
Grande Anse beach is well worth a visit, there is free transport twice a day - book it through reception and various day and half day trips can also be arranged with them.

Is there a beach at the resort?
Port of Spain, Trinidad34 contributions2 helpful votes
No but there is access to a Bay Area/lagoon, you canā€™t really swim there but you can sit by the water. There is a beach themed salt water pool overlooking the bay But to get to the beach there are free shuttles twice a day to Grand Anse beach. They drop you off right at ā€œUmbrellas beach barā€ which is steps away from the beautiful beach. If I remember the time correctly it was 10AM and 1PM to go to the beach I canā€™t remember the times to return
